同步操作将从 Flight98030/涂鸦智能---物联网温湿度计 强制同步,此操作会覆盖自 Fork 仓库以来所做的任何修改,且无法恢复!!!
确定后同步将在后台操作,完成时将刷新页面,请耐心等待。
This project is developed using Tuya SDK, which enables you to quickly develop branded apps connecting and controlling smart scenarios of many devices. For more information, please check Tuya Developer Website.
设计使用的是STM32F103C8T6。由于近期STM32价格离谱,改用了国产芯片APM32F103C8T6
使用USB-Type-C插头,配合一个电源开关; 5V转3.3V,当然是万年不变的AMS1117-3.3。
涂鸦的WB3S模块,BLE&WIFI双模,配网操作很舒适。这次用的是MCU的SDK开发方式。
SHT30-DIS,用的是IIC接口。第一次用这个,据说精度高,功耗低,而且对焊接很友好(bushi)。
用来debug,和Type-C口相连,感觉板载一个串口芯片比外接串口线看起来优雅一些。
IIC接口的0.96寸OLED屏。
两个功能按键,KEY0用来配网,KEY1用来清除网络配置(实际这两个按键功能是一样的)。 不管按下哪个按键,LED2均会亮一会自动熄灭。
在学校放假前,我们有一个课程设计(课题已经在2020/11布置好了),好巧不巧也是设计一个物联网温湿度计(硬件不一样,温湿度计是DHT11,WiFi模块是ESP8266)。当时我是用了同学发的一个硬件初始化代码,在此基础上加入什么mqtt、esp8266、功能代码。
期末考试考完了才开始做,实际离验收不到6天,到验收前1晚,熬夜到3点多才勉强搞完,也只能算是半成品吧,只实现了设备通过MQTT协议向服务器发送温湿度数据,通过服务器点亮LED灯(万物从点灯开始)。
后来才知道,2个班实际做出来的没几组。
不得不说,要是之前知道有涂鸦这一平台,课程设计也不至于搞得要死要活的
我做了两块板子,第一块板子焊的实在是太差了,丑到我自己都看不下去了,就重新做了一块
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。